What are lazy chunks?

If a single chunk is loaded in a world, it will not process any entities and will only handle block updates and things like terrain population. This is referred to as a lazy chunk.

What are always loaded chunks in Minecraft?

Spawn chunks are chunks found at the world spawn point which are always loaded in memory, unlike normal chunks which unload when no players are nearby.

What are the different types of chunks in Minecraft?

Minecraft uses chunks to store and transfer world data. However, there are actually 2 different concepts that are both called "chunks" in different contexts: chunk columns and chunk sections. A chunk column is a 16×256×16 collection of blocks, and is what most players think of when they hear the term "chunk".

What does chunks mean in Minecraft?

A chunk in Minecraft is a procedurally generated 16 x 16 segment of the world that extends all the way down to the bedrock up to a height of 256 blocks. In other words, a chunk is simply a small portion of your game world that consists of a maximum of 65,536 blocks.

What does it mean to have loaded chunks?

Chunk loading

Since Minecraft worlds are 30 million blocks in each cardinal direction and contain an extreme number of chunks, the game loads only certain chunks in order to make the game playable. Unloaded chunks are unprocessed by the game and do not process any of the game aspects.

How many blocks is 16 chunks in Minecraft?

The chunks have a total of 98,304 blocks, they are 16 blocks wide, 16 blocks long, and 384 blocks tall. They reach all the way from the bottom of the world, Y=-64, to the build limit of Y=320.

How many mobs are in one chunk?

Hostiles can have up to 70 mobs, passives up to 10, ambients/bats up to 15 mobs and water/squid mobs up to a maximum of 5. These caps are always used in single player since there will always be 289 chunks in range, while in multiplayer, each player's range will be checked.

How many diamonds can spawn in one chunk?

There is ~1 diamond ore vein generated per chunk. An ore vein will have between 3 - 8 diamond ore in it.

Do mobs spawn in all loaded chunks?

Mobs spawn naturally within chunks that have a player horizontally within 128 blocks of the chunk center. When there are multiple players, mobs can spawn within the given distance of any of them.

Will items Despawn in loaded chunks?

If the chunk is not loaded, the item will remain there forever until and unless the chunk loads. Once the chunk and the item inside it loads, a timer of 5 minutes (6000 in-game ticks) starts. After 5 minutes, the item disappears. If the chunk loads and then unloads, the 5-minute timer is paused.

How many blocks of Netherite are in a chunk?

With Minecraft's ore generation, you can get a maximum of five ancient debris blocks per chunk. But on average, the actual spawn rate is close to two blocks. It commonly spawns between Y (height) levels 8 and 22.
